(Worthy News) – While the leaders of several Arab countries expressed enthusiasm for future cooperation with Joe Biden and Kamala Harris following the November 3 US election, Hamas leader Ismail Haniyeh called on a Biden administration to “correct” what he described as “discriminatory American policy toward the Palestinian people that has caused instability in the region and the world,” the Jewish Press reports.

Responding to Biden’s announcement of victory in the election, Haniyeh made a list of demands Saturday, saying in a statement: “The Trump administration was the most extreme in its support for Israel at the expense of Palestinian rights. We call on President-elect Joe Biden to make a historic correction to the discriminatory American policy toward the Palestinian people that has caused instability in the region and the world,” the Jewish Press reports.

The Jewish Press listed Haniyeh’s demands for Biden as: Revoke the Trump peace plan; revoke recognition of Jerusalem as the capital of Israel; dismantle the US embassy in Jerusalem; annul all efforts to cancel the rights of Palestinian refugees, especially the reduction in funding to UNRWA’s budget.

“US President Donald Trump, who sought to obliterate Palestine’s cause, has gone and Jerusalem will not go,” Haniyeh added.

Meanwhile, the leaders of Qatar, Lebanon, Egypt, and Jordan expressed their interest and hope in strong future cooperation with a Biden administration.
